It's been a while since the last update, so here goes:

Vehicle: 99 Ford F150 Supercab Flareside 4x4
Engine: 4.6l 2V V8
Tranny: 4-Speed Auto

Oil Filters: All Purolator Pure Ones at this point
Air Filters: Through 3/06 was a Fram, then a Napa Gold

Driving Charecteristics:
3/06 to 6/06: The usual 60+% freeway miles, with a 3500 mile vacation out east with plenty of beach 4x4 driving on the outer banks of North Carolina.

7/06-10/06: The usual 60+% freeway mileage, with 1500 miles of trailer towing, a Colorado Vacation, 350+ miles of 4x4 driving in snow (yes snow in early october in Northern Minnesota, mud, slush, etc... for firewood hauling). In otherwords, the truck continues to earn its keep.

The Stats:

Code:



Mi on Oil 6078 7354 7117 6267

Mi on Unit 147627 141549 134195 127078

Sample Date 10/06 6/06 3/06 10/05

Aluminum 3 4 6 4

Chromium 0 1 1 1

Iron 11 18 22 14

Copper 8 9 3 7

Lead 0 0 0 0

Tin 0 3 0 0

Moly 52 48 33 23

Nickel 1 2 2 1

Manganese 0 0 0 0

Silver 0 0 0 0

Titanium 0 0 0 0

Potassium 0 0 0 5

Boron 0 1 0 1

Silicon 10 10 9 9

Sodium 3 6 4 4

Calcium 2134 1960 2471 2196

Magnesium 10 11 9 8

Phosphorous 693 907 831 756

Zinc 804 1227 997 938

Barium 0 0 0 0

Vis @ 100C 11.4

FP (C) 400

Fuel
Insolubles 0.3







Sorry, I don't have the vis, etc.. in front of me for the other changes, but there were no issues with any of them.

All runs were Citgo Synthetic 5w30, but the last run was SM rated instead of SL. Obviosly no issues to worry about there...

All in all, I'm quite happy with the results from this 3.75 a quart oil in this rig. I'm going to keep on using it!
